Transaction 51bea5c90e804cf3abe85dffbae1ca44b874e1bfa7d4393aa379292f3fa7bfc5

1 Input
2 Outputs
  • 51bea5c90e804cf3abe85dffbae1ca44b874e1bfa7d4393aa379292f3fa7bfc5:0
  • value  20006250
    address  3CWqNuHwdqGWuhi3MQJo6ufHic1KkuvtHx
  • 51bea5c90e804cf3abe85dffbae1ca44b874e1bfa7d4393aa379292f3fa7bfc5:1
  • value  28852146
    address  3KxYj2MNjzzupXV38LHsfk9YNNygM8DuQN